Shower Tile Waterproofing in Boise, ID

Shower tile waterproofing services involve applying specialized barriers to protect bathroom surfaces from water intrusion and damage. This service typically covers shower enclosures, walls, floors, and surrounding areas where tile is installed, ensuring that moisture does not seep behind tiles or into underlying structures. Proper waterproofing helps prevent issues such as mold growth, tile deterioration, and structural damage, making it an essential step in bathroom renovation or repair projects.

Homeowners considering shower tile waterproofing usually want to understand the scope of the work, the materials used, and how it integrates with existing bathroom features. It’s important to know whether the waterproofing will be applied before or after tile installation and if any preparation or surface repairs are needed beforehand. Property owners often seek clarity on the longevity of the waterproofing, maintenance requirements, and how the service can help protect their investment in bathroom upgrades.

FAQ

Shower Tile Waterproofing Questions

What is shower tile waterproofing? Shower tile waterproofing involves applying a moisture-resistant barrier behind tiles to prevent water from seeping into walls and floors, helping to protect the structure of the shower area.

Why is waterproofing important for showers? Waterproofing helps prevent water damage, mold growth, and structural issues by keeping moisture contained within the tiled surfaces.

What types of waterproofing methods are used? Common methods include liquid membrane coatings, waterproof membranes, and sealing systems designed specifically for shower environments.

When should shower tile waterproofing be inspected or redone? Waterproofing should be checked during renovations or if signs of water damage, such as mold or tiles loosening, appear over time.
